Mother was founded in London in 1996 by a group of creative, free-thinking individuals sitting around a kitchen table eating lunch. It`s here that the group decided that they were hungry – not for more sandwiches, but to do things differently. They wanted to break free from the shackles of traditional agencies and be 100% independent. To be free to do the best work possible, and not have to answer to any private equity firms, holding companies or indeed any other tentacle of the grotesquely swollen octopus of global capital. Today, Mother is still fiercely independent, but now there are over 500 like-minded people in our family, with offices across London, New York, Los Angeles, Shanghai and the oddly Shoreditch-based continent of South America. Fishbowl helps restaurants leverage data to drive predictable sales growth. Fishbowl’s closed loop restaurant marketing SaaS platform is highly scalable and ingests data quickly from various sources, including email, SMS, social, online ordering, loyalty programs, reservations, and more. The analytics platform uses industry-specific proprietary algorithms to provide clients with actionable insights about guests, menus, pricing, media mix, and social media. The company serves over 60,000 restaurants with benchmarked solutions and best practices that address their key business challenges. Fishbowl manages the industry’s largest guest database with over 160 million opt-in members and has strategic partnerships with OpenTable, Coca-Cola, the National Restaurant Association, the Council of State Restaurant Associations, and the State Restaurant Associations. The company integrates its software with key third parties, including POS manufacturers.
